Fletcher Elementary School, located in Beaumont, Texas, serves grades PK-5 in the Beaumont Independent School District. It is among the few public schools in Texas to receive a distinguished GreatSchools Rating of 8 out of 10.

The school community has reviewed this school and given it an average rating of 4 out of 5 stars.

For my wife and me, Fletcher School has been like an "oasis in the desert." The dedication that the teachers have to do their jobs has meant that children have an exceptional performance. With pride and work achieved national Blue Ribbon distinction and maintains the level of Excellence in the school district and state levels. The work currently carried out, both the principal and teachers, just the goal of achieving the "best of the best". Very good school and excellent staff.

I have three children that has attended Fletcher Elementary. My oldest is in college, my second is a junior in high school, and my youngest is in Kinder. My two odlest children left fletcher and went on to do very well both academically and socially. My youngest has made leaps and bounds in reading, math, and writing this year in kinder. Although the school is majority Hispanic, my African American children have been served well by this school since spanish is only spoken in the bilingual classes. Fletcher has continued to push for academic excelence. In the past two years or so, I think they have dropped the ball on special programs. I hope to see more in the area of special programs in the years to come.

The educational programs at Fletcher Elementary School are great. Although there are some good teachers, the over all quality of instruction is very poor. I have walked the hallways on several occasions and different times of the day and found the teachers to be short tempered. For a child that needs nurturing and special attention there are not very many programs offered. Because of the spanish majority in the school zone, the student almost always has to speak spanish to excel. Teaching a kindergardener spanish when she does not know all of english alphabet or how to pronounce the english alphabet causes confusion in the non spanish speaking children. I would not give a strong recommendation for this school to any parent.
